3 women held for creating nuisance

By Our Reporter

Shillong: Police on Tuesday night apprehended three women from Kachari Road near Shillong Club for creating nuisance by throwing beer bottles on the road, Deputy Superintendent of Police (City) Sherry Shadap has informed. He also informed that the women had claimed to be residents of Mawlai Iewrynghep and Wahingdoh.

A medical examination was conducted on the three women after which doctors confirmed that they were intoxicated. The three women and the vehicle (unregistered Maruti car) they were travelling on have been detained at the Sardar Traffic Branch.
